Improvement and Realization of Displacement Monitoring Method for Horizontal Foundation Pit Based on Digital Close-range Photography of Foundation Pit

  • Because the traditional foundation pit monitoring method is a time-consuming,low efficiency and inefficient,it cannot reflect the deformation of foundation pit slope in time.This paper presents a new method for foundation pit monitoring using photogrammetry technology.The method realizes the non-contact measurement,which not only has low work intensity,safety and convenience operation,and high efficiency,but also can quickly acquire the 3D coordinates of any point of any spatial point.The measured data validates the technical feasibility and accuracy of the method.
